What must be on the label of a pesticide product?
The name, brand or trademark under which the pesticide product is sold must appear on the front panel of the label. 40 CFR 156.10(b)(1). The name and percentage by weight of each active ingredient and the total percentage by weight of all other/inert ingredients must be on the front panel of the label.
What must a container of pesticides be labeled with?
The pesticide container regulations require pesticide labels to include statements identifying the container as nonrefillable or refillable and providing instructions on how to handle and clean it. Pesticide registrants must ensure that labels have the required information.
What information does the directions for use label on pesticides contain?
The directions for use of a pesticide label describe how the product may legally be used and how the product must not be used. Generally speaking, the necessary information includes: The pest(s) that the product may be used to control. The sites where the product may be used.
How do you read a pesticide label?
The brand or trade name is the name on the front panel of the label that you commonly used to identify the product, such as Roundup or Seven. The signal words Caution, Warning, or Danger indicate the acute toxicity of the product to humans, based on one or more potential routes of exposure.
What information is provided on a pesticide label?
Pesticide labels contain detailed information on how to use the product correctly and legally. Labels also contain information on potential hazards associated with the product and instructions you should follow in the event of a poisoning or spill.
What is a pesticide label?
Labels are legal documents providing directions on how to mix, apply, store, and dispose of a pesticide product. This means using a pesticide in a manner inconsistent with its labeling is a violation of federal law. The label is the manufacturer's main way to give the user information about the product.
What are the 3 signal words found on pesticides?
There are three signal words in use today: CAUTION, WARNING and DANGER. These three signal words are associated with toxicity categories established by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A).
